Pitpnm3 - PITPNM family member 3 Gene

Species: Rattus norvegicus

Gene Type: protein coding
Gene ID: 287467

Summary

Predicted to enable calcium ion binding activity; Phospholipase activity; and receptor tyrosine kinase binding activity. Located in cell body and cell projection. Human ortholog(s) of this gene implicated in cone-rod dystrophy 5. Orthologous to human PITPNM3 (PITPNM family member 3). [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2022]
